Understanding Rent-to-Own Appliances

Rent-to-own agreements allow consumers to rent appliances with the option to purchase them at the end of the rental period. Generally, a portion of each rental payment goes toward the purchase price. It's a tempting proposition for many, but it's essential to understand the terms and conditions thoroughly before signing any contracts.

The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• No Credit Requirements: This is a significant draw for individuals with less-than-perfect credit histories, as most rent-to-own stores do not require credit checks.
  • Immediate Access: You can take home the appliance immediately, which is convenient for urgent needs.
  • Flexible Payment Plans: Rent-to-own contracts often include weekly or monthly payments, which can be easier to manage with a tight budget.

Cons:

  • Higher Overall Cost: The total cost after completing all rental payments can be considerably higher than the retail price of the appliance.
  • Late Payment Penalties: Failing to make payments on time can result in hefty penalties, and you risk losing the appliance along with any money paid towards its purchase.
  • Potential for Debt: It’s easy to overcommit financially with rent-to-own agreements, leading to a cycle of debt.

Tips for Smart Rent-to-Own Decisions

When considering a rent-to-own appliance, here are several tips to help guide you:

Do Your Homework

Research the Appliance: Understand what you need in terms of features and longevity. Read reviews and compare models to find the appliance that fits your requirements.

Know the Market Value: Compare the rental store's price with what the appliance sells for at traditional retail stores and online. This will help you assess if the rent-to-own price is reasonable.

Read the Fine Print

Review the Contract: Look at the length of the rental term, total cost to own, payment schedule, and other fees. Make sure you understand all the terms and conditions before signing.

Understand the Return Policy: Clarify the consequences of returning the appliance before the term ends. Some stores may allow returns without penalties while others may not.

Negotiate Terms

Seek Flexible Terms: Don't be afraid to negotiate the payment plan and ask if there's an option to buy the appliance early at a discount.

Ask About Repairs: Find out who is responsible for repairs during the rental period and if a warranty or guarantee covers the appliance.

Consider Alternatives

Save and Buy Outright: If the appliance is not urgently needed, consider saving the money you would use for rental payments and buy the appliance outright later.

Buy Used: Often, gently used or refurbished appliances can provide the same service at a fraction of the cost.
